uPro by uPlay is a brand new GPS enabled range finder that is expected to be debuted at 2008 PGA show.
uPro brings the best of GPS and laser technologies in this device and adds aerial images, video flyovers into the mix. In addition, uPro allows the golfer to get exact distances to and from any point on the course.
In something called a “Pro Mode”, uPro can actually render custom views of the course depending on the location of the player and update as he/she moves.
